Will it be a one-dimensional or two-dimensional automaton?
How many different states can each cell have? For example, binary (2 states, usually 0 and 1), ternary (3 states), etc.
Define the neighbors that affect a cell's state. For 1D CA, this is usually the cell itself and its immediate neighbors. For 2D, you might use the Moore (all 8 surrounding cells) or von Neumann (only the 4 orthogonally adjacent cells) neighborhoods.
Define how the state of a cell changes based on its current state and the states of its neighbors. This can be a simple set of conditions or something more complex.

Cellular Automata Generator GPT is a unique tool that can simulate and explain complex cellular automata processes. Based on a broad variety of rule sets, it can generate one-dimensional or two-dimensional cellular automata.

Users are offered a set of conditions at the outset to define the behavior of the tool. It can create automata processes with different rules such as Rule 30, Rule 110 or bespoke rules for unique scenarios.

The tool is also capable of demonstrating specific behaviors and patterns from classic cellular automata models such as Conway's Game of Life, including generating well-known patterns like gliders or spaceships.

To ensure accuracy and to help the user explore more possibilities, it provides for selection of the number of states each cell can have, ranging from binary to ternary and beyond.

The users can define the neighbors that will influence a cell's state, using different neighborhood setups like the Moore or von Neumann models. This tool could be useful for computational simulations, visualization of complex processes, or exploring the mathematical principles that underpin cellular automata.
